Female Shiba Inu dogs typically enter their first heat cycle between six to twelve months of age, although this can vary based on individual development and genetics. During their heat cycle, which lasts about three weeks, they may show signs such as swelling of the vulva and behavioral changes. It's important to monitor them during this time to prevent unwanted mating and to ensure their comfort. Regular veterinary check-ups can provide guidance on managing their heat cycles.

What does shiba mean in Japanese?

Shiba means brushwood (a reddish brown wood). In some dialects it also means small. If you are referring to Shiba Inu (the dog breed) it is usually translated as little brushwood dog (because of their coloring). In Japanese Shiba Inu are usually called Shiba Ken (Shiba breed) to avoid redundancy (inu already means dog).

Where does the Shiba Inu dog originate from?

Shiba Inu nicknamed Shiba is a breed of dog originating from Japan. As one of six Spitz breeds it is the anatomically smallest and one of few ancient breeds existing that remains largely intact genetically.

How do you say shiba inu in Japanese?

Inu is the literal word for dog in Japanese so calling a dog Shiba Inu in Japan is redundant. The dog is referred to as Shiba Ken (ken being the word for breed) or simply Shiba. Due to a recent popular Softbank (mobile phone company) ad campaign, white/cream colored Shibas are often referred to as Otou-san, the dog's name in the commercials.
